§ 27-53-307 — Accident response service fee - Definitions

Text
(a)As used in this section:
(1)"Accident response service fee" means a fee imposed for the response or investigation of a motor vehicle accident by a law enforcement agency; and (2) "Entity" means:
(A)The state;
(B)A political subdivision of the state, including:
(i)A county;
(ii)A city;
(iii)A borough;
(iv)An incorporated town;
(v)A township; or (vi) A home-ruled municipality; and (C) Any governmental entity or agency or department of a governmental entity or agency.
(b)Notwithstanding any provision of law to the contrary, a person or entity shall not impose an accident response service fee on or from an insurance company, the driver or owner of a motor vehicle, or any other person.

Legislative History
Acts 2009, No. 973, § 1.
